Output 811395486f64ddf9b43c26f54b6921cac9073b9bfe2d46627cfe4afa409d0f10:2

value
2970516
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a1ae768df23376ed6717835d4c05aa0ce7ded92 OP_EQUAL
address
35XeXvHDNSbLbimKE7nABdFu65qKqJPW4Q
transaction
811395486f64ddf9b43c26f54b6921cac9073b9bfe2d46627cfe4afa409d0f10
confirmations
217907
spent
true